    Abstract:

    Diethyl 2-(2-cyanoethyl)malonate was synthesized from diethyl malonate and acrylonitrile by Michael addition reaction using L-proline as catalyst. The effects of the reaction condition on the yield and the enantiomeric excess value of Diethyl 2-(2-cyanoethyl)malonate were investigated.A 74.10% yield ( the yield is higher than 67.6% in the literature which was reported.)with 79% enantiomeric excess was obtained under the optimal reaction conditions: pyridine as solvent; the dosage of diethyl malonate, 0.1mol; the mole ratio of diethyl malonate to acrylonitrile, 1:1.2; the dosage of L-proline, 0.04mol; reaction time, 48 h; and temperature, 35℃, respectively.
